Idaho National Laboratory Virtual Internship Overview
Wednesday, Jan. 24, 2024
4-5 p.m. Central Time
Register for the Idaho National Laboratory Internship Overview

During this session, Idaho National Laboratory will discuss various internship opportunities around the laboratory.

As one of 17 national labs in the U.S. Department of Energy complex, Idaho National Laboratory is home to more than 6,100 researchers and support staff focused on innovations in nuclear research, renewable energy systems and security solutions that are changing the world. 

Each year, Idaho National Laboratory hires hundreds of undergraduate and graduate students from universities around the country to work at the lab under the guidance of skilled and talented mentors. These internships enable students to collaborate with experienced scientists and engineers to develop innovative solutions to challenging, real-world projects. 

ACR Homes Tabling Event
Thursday, Jan. 25, 2024
9 a.m.-2 p.m.
Lind Hall, First Floor
Learn more about the ACR Tabling Event

Stop by ACR Homes table on the first floor of Lind Hall (by Starbucks) anytime between 9 a.m. and 2 p.m. to learn more about meaningful jobs, careers, gap year experiences, and internships impacting people with disabilities. 

ACR Homes is a Twin Cities-based group home company that provides personalized and high-quality care for adults with disabilities. The company's mission is to enhance the quality of life for the individuals it supports. This is achieved through person-centered care, small homes instead of large care facilities, small staff-to-resident ratios, and ensuring that its activities are as high-quality as its care.

ACR Homes is seeking students who resonate with the values of care, compassion, health and wellness, inclusivity, respect, kindness, responsibility, and acceptance to become Direct Care Professionals (DCP). DCPs work hands-on with individuals with disabilities in its homes, acting as positive role models, advocates, friends, and caregivers. 

Locations are near campus, and pay ranges from $15 to $21 per hour. All employees receive paid training, making it possible for students with or without experience to work in this caregiving role. Stop by the ACR Homes recruiting table to learn more and schedule a virtual job interview.
